Škoda & Botas: A Czech Collaboration Steps into the Future with Limited-Edition Sneakers
Table of Contents
Two iconic Czech brands, Škoda Auto and Botas, have joined forces to celebrate heritage and innovation, resulting in a unique line of sneakers that blend automotive design with classic footwear.
A Nod to the Past, A Stride into the Future
The collaboration commemorates Škoda Auto’s 130th anniversary with an exclusive limited edition of just 130 pairs. These sneakers are not merely footwear; they are a statement of design beliefs, drawing inspiration from Škoda’s vehicles and Botas’s time-honored craftsmanship.
Design Details: Where Automotive Meets Apparel
The design team meticulously integrated Škoda’s design language into the sneakers. Key features include:
- Horizontal Lines:
The horizontal lines we can see on the shoe are connecting to the horizontal lines that we use in our cars both in the interior and exterior,
explains Škoda Auto designer Stefan Webelhorst. - Botas Wedge: The iconic oblique wedge element, a signature of Botas shoes, is prominently featured.
- Škoda Logo Integration: The S pattern and hook mirror the new Škoda logo.
- ELROQ Inspiration: Colors and materials are inspired by the Škoda ELROQ, with the S-shaped pattern using the same material found on the car’s interior upholstery.
The Making Of: Prototypes and Possibilities
The design process was extensive, involving numerous prototypes to refine both the aesthetics and the manufacturing techniques.
There were about 20 different prototypes, where we examined the design and technological possibilities in production. Sneakers combine functionality, design and materials. That’s why they are a great inspiration for me. It is incredible how much you can win with such a small area.
Petra Debnárová, Škoda Auto designer
Milan Design Week: A Sneak Peek at the “Hero” Concept
Škoda showcased the “Hero” concept sneakers at Milan Design Week, offering a glimpse into future design directions. These leisure shoes, of which only three pairs were created for the premiere, stay true to the Botas wedge profile while incorporating modern materials and Škoda-specific elements.
The “Hero” concept features colour-highlighted elastic laces and details reminiscent of outdoor accessories, echoing the Škoda Elroq lodge. Recycled materials, previously used in Škoda models’ upholstery, were incorporated into the production.
Sustainability and Innovation in Materials
The “Hero” concept prioritizes sustainability through innovative material choices.
The massive three -piece outsole of 3D printed material reflects the values of Modern Solid, the upper part of the shoe consists of a material knitted material, so there is no waste in production.
Petra Debnárová, Škoda Design
Looking Ahead: More “Škoda” Botasky on the Horizon
Beyond the initial limited edition and the “Hero” concept, Škoda plans to release additional “Škoda” Botasky for purchase. This includes a special edition of 1,300 pairs of white-gray sneakers and another 1,000 pairs with a green relief, similar to the limited edition. These will be available at the Škoda e-shop.
